#bfbcad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fbcad is composed of 74.9% red, 73.7%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 9.4%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 50 degrees, a saturation of 12.3% and a lightness of 71.4%. #bfbcad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7f795b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#bfbcad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060605 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bfbcad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b8b3 is the less saturated color, while #fde56f is the most saturated one.
